This commit is contained in:
2026-02-05 12:48:36 +01:00
parent eb03edb050
commit e99290eebe
4 changed files with 65 additions and 3 deletions

View File

@@ -15,7 +15,7 @@ from .pages.storage import StoragePage
from .pages.summary import SummaryPage
from .pages.user import UserPage
from .pages.welcome import WelcomePage
from ..backend.network_logging import log_to_discord, flush_logs
from ..backend.network_logging import log_to_discord, flush_logs, send_full_log
class LogHandler(logging.Handler):
@@ -323,6 +323,7 @@ class InstallerWindow(Adw.ApplicationWindow):
"installer",
)
flush_logs()
send_full_log()
GLib.idle_add(self.show_finish_page, "Installation Successful!", True)
except Exception as e:
error_msg = str(e)
@@ -341,6 +342,7 @@ class InstallerWindow(Adw.ApplicationWindow):
"installer",
)
flush_logs()
send_full_log()
GLib.idle_add(self.show_finish_page, f"Installation Failed: {e}", False)
def on_next_clicked(self, button):